Brains….

I always enjoy a good or even sometimes bad zombie movie. and latest from Romero “Land of the Dead” is pretty good. It does answer what happens once the battle lines between undead and the living stablize. There are 3 groups in this one. Our heroe’s Party, the zombies and the weathly cartel that controls most of the city(lead by Dennis Hooper)

I found myself rooting for the zombies(they are getting smarter and useing tools) my favorite was called Number 9(girl softball player) She caries the bat through most if not all of the movie.

Not great but not bad…if you like zombie movies then Romero does not disapoint.

answer: Rock, Roll and Rythm

and the question is: What are the nick names of three satellites I now care very much about. Yes we broke down and got XM radio service. Apparently the bird that will be called Blues is scheduled for launch in 2007.

So we now have over 150 radio stations. So far the favorites are the Movie Soundtrack station, the 80’s station and the 2 radio drama stations.(one re-broad casts old radio shows, the other produces new dramas.) Looking forward to the traffic/weather station for DC on our first trip north.

Installation at home was easy all we needed to was plug in cables and point reciever south. Jeep installation was a bit harder, since instructions recommend the roof or trunk of the automobile and the jeep has neither. Fortunately the front fender location seems to be prefect, and the built-in FM module picks up on my radio with little problem.

Other cool features include the ability to listen to many of the stations on line(currently listening: The Last of Mohicans Soundtrack) And they said their service was incompatible with Linux Ha I say.
